Typically, flights from India to Chicago are long-haul, involving at least one layover. The most common departure cities in India include Mumbai (BOM), Delhi (DEL), Bangalore (BLR), and Chennai (MAA). These cities boast international airports with frequent flights to various destinations worldwide. Chicago's primary airport, O'Hare International Airport (ORD), is a major international hub, making it a common destination for flights originating in India. Understanding the potential layover locations is also key. Common layover cities on the route from India to Chicago can include destinations in Europe (such as London, Amsterdam, or Frankfurt), the Middle East (like Dubai or Doha), or other major North American airports (like Toronto or New York). Choosing the right layover city can significantly impact your overall travel experience. Consider factors like layover duration, airport amenities, and visa requirements. A longer layover can provide an opportunity to stretch your legs and explore a new city, but it also increases your travel time. Conversely, a shorter layover might feel rushed, but it gets you to your destination faster. When choosing a layover city, it is also useful to consider visa regulations. Some layover locations may require a transit visa, depending on your nationality and the duration of your stay in the country. Before you book your flight, be sure to research the visa requirements for all potential layover locations to avoid any last-minute surprises. Navigating Chicago: Transportation and Local Tips
Chicago's public transportation system is extensive and efficient, making it easy to get around the city. The 'L' train (elevated train) is a convenient and affordable way to explore various neighborhoods and attractions. Buses are also a useful option, particularly for accessing areas not directly served by the 'L'. Consider purchasing a Ventra card for easy access to the 'L' and buses. The Ventra card can be loaded with money or passes, and it simplifies fare payments. Taxis and ride-sharing services, such as Uber and Lyft, are also widely available. However, they can be more expensive than public transportation, especially during peak hours. When using ride-sharing services, be sure to note the surge pricing, which can increase the fare significantly. Walking is a great way to explore Chicago, especially in the downtown area. The city's grid system makes it easy to navigate on foot. However, consider the weather conditions when planning to walk. Chicago experiences cold winters and hot summers. Safety is always a priority when traveling, and it's essential to be aware of your surroundings, especially at night. Avoid walking alone in poorly lit areas and keep your valuables secure. Chicago is a vibrant city with many cultural attractions and events. Many free events, such as concerts, festivals, and farmers' markets, are held throughout the year. Consider the area's culinary scene. Chicago is a food lover's paradise. Be sure to try the deep-dish pizza, Chicago-style hot dogs, and other local specialties. Explore the various neighborhoods, each with its unique character and charm. The Magnificent Mile offers luxury shopping, while Wicker Park and Bucktown are known for their trendy boutiques, art galleries, and nightlife.
